python简单游戏代码解析(一个有趣的python项目)

python简单游戏代码解析(一个有趣的python项目)(1)

这是一个神奇的项目,据说,这里的游戏曾伴随了一代人的成长,很多人正是通过这些游戏感受到了电子科技的魅力。

访问一下网站感受一下吧:

https://dos.zczc.cz

游戏:

  • 仙剑奇侠传
  • 模拟城市 2000
  • 美少女梦工厂
  • 同级生 2
  • 大富翁3
  • 明星志愿1
  • 金庸群侠传
  • 轩辕剑1
  • 轩辕剑2
  • 皇帝
  • 轩辕剑外传:枫之舞
  • 疯狂医院
  • 大航海时代
  • 大航海时代2
  • 银河英雄传说III SP
  • 三国志II
  • 三国志III
  • 三国志IV
  • 三国志V
  • 三国志V 威力加强版
  • 三国志英杰传
  • 主题医院
  • 三国演义
  • 三界谕:邦沛之迷
  • 殖民计划
  • 炎龙骑士团II‧黄金城之谜
  • 倚天屠龙记
  • 信长之野望·天翔记
  • 信长之野望·霸王传
  • 金瓶梅之偷情宝鉴
  • 江南才子唐伯虎
  • 暗棋圣手
  • 太阁立志传
  • 非洲探险2
  • 航空霸业2
  • 中国球王
  • 艾蒂丝魔法大冒险
  • 卧龙传

python简单游戏代码解析(一个有趣的python项目)(2)

python简单游戏代码解析(一个有趣的python项目)(3)

都是一代人满满的童年啊!

python简单游戏代码解析(一个有趣的python项目)(4)

加载游戏画面,又回到了20世纪90年代的dos

python简单游戏代码解析(一个有趣的python项目)(5)

又看到小时候的画面了,还记得当时的李逍遥,赵灵儿,林月如,把我狠狠虐了一把!

这种游戏写在网页上一般也就玩一次是一次,但是它可以保存进度,可以继续玩!,它把数据保存在网页的session中,只要不清空缓存就能继续玩。

下面我们看看项目是怎么玩的吧!

python简单游戏代码解析(一个有趣的python项目)(6)

git clone https://github.com/rwv/chinese-dos-games-web.git

克隆结束之后安装python的包:

pip3 install flask

之后我们可以通过终端进入到更目录执行下载命令:

git submodule update --init --recursive --remote && python3 ./static/games/download_data.py

下载结束之后直接(输入 python app.py)运行就可以了:

python app.py

python简单游戏代码解析(一个有趣的python项目)(7)

,

免责声明:本文仅代表文章作者的个人观点,与本站无关。其原创性、真实性以及文中陈述文字和内容未经本站证实,对本文以及其中全部或者部分内容文字的真实性、完整性和原创性本站不作任何保证或承诺,请读者仅作参考,并自行核实相关内容。文章投诉邮箱:anhduc.ph@yahoo.com

    分享
    投诉
    首页